Output 40908fc4411aa6c7a3d62046fe32c94c792e65bba186ad6cd48d9697087d40c9:1

value
531726133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87faa6d085139fb8d87bfb1c01a1bb1e6936599a OP_EQUALVERIFY OP_CHECKSIG
address
FhZhwPPm2an7PJpUVtbmoVpZ88sbgWF973
transaction
40908fc4411aa6c7a3d62046fe32c94c792e65bba186ad6cd48d9697087d40c9